Transaction efda037423183e18848b4d9170c7d494c17067852abe33691886617ff0954aab
1 Input
1 Output
-
efda037423183e18848b4d9170c7d494c17067852abe33691886617ff0954aab:0
- value
- 6550028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 424b5c628e80243df4388c08fa13678b0840b651 OP_EQUAL
- address
- 37jYoNRg7vxoK1bW1NPTeMUR56TDNXQoP6